Global Ethanol Vehicle Market is valued at approximately USD 564.3 billion in 2021 and is anticipated to grow with a healthy growth rate of more than 9.1% over the forecast period 2022-2029. Ethanol Vehicle also called Flexible fuel vehicles (FFVs) come with an internal combustion engine and are capable of operating on gasoline as well as on any blend of gasoline and ethanol up to 83%. For example - E85 (or flex fuel) is a gasoline-ethanol blend containing 51% to 83% ethanol, depending on geography and season. The exhausting fossil-fuel reserves, & high CO2 emission from vehicles as well as stringent regulations from government authorities are key factors driving the market growth.

The increasing emission of greenhouse gasses from vehicles is contributing towards the growth of the Global Ethanol Vehicle Market. For instance – according to Statista – as of 2022, transportation is the fastest growing source of emissions worldwide and accounts for 17 percent of global greenhouse gas emissions, second to the power sector. Furthermore, as per U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) – on average, a typical passenger vehicle emits about 4.6 metric tons of carbon dioxide per year. Additionally, this amount varies based on a vehicle’s fuel, fuel economy, and the number of miles driven per year. Also, growing integration of sustainable automotive technologies and favorable initiatives from government to promote ethanol blending would create a lucrative growth prospectus for the market over the forecast period. However, lack of ethanol-based fuel station infrastructure and concern over engine damage issues stifles market growth throughout the forecast period of 2022-2029.

Recent Developments in the Market:
? in April 2019, Ford Motor Company re-launched its Ford Kuga EcoBoost E85 in Europe in France and Sweden. This new vehicle is flex fuel model and emits 40% less or just 94 g/km, Co2 from the previous model.

? In October 2022, Japanese multinational automotive manufacturer Toyota launched its first ethanol powered vehicle in India.
